2
All (static
type)
Measures all parameters while the motor is in the stopped
position. Measures stator resistance (Rs), stator
inductance (Lsigma), no-load current (Noload Curr), rotor
time constant (Tr), etc., while the motor is in the stopped
position. As the motor is not rotating while the
parameters are measured, the measurements are not
affected when the load is connected to the motor spindle.
However, when measuring parameters, do not rotate the
motor spindle on the load side.
3
Rs+Lsigma
(rotating
type)
Measures parameters while the motor is rotating. The
measured motor parameters are used for auto torque
boost or sensorless vector control.
6
Tr (static
type)
Measures the rotor time constant (Tr) with the motor in
the stopped position and Control Mode (dr.09) is set to IM
Sensorless.
7
All (PM)
When dr.09 (Control Mode) is set to 6 (PM Sensorless), the
motor parameters are measured in the stopped position.
Check the motors rating plate for motor specifications,
such as the base frequency (dr.18), rated voltage (bA.15),
pole number (bA.11). Then, perform auto tuning by
setting bA.20 to 7 [All (PM)]. The auto tuning operation
will configure the bA.21 (Rs), bA.28 [Ld (PM)], bA.29 [Lq
(PM)], and bA.30 (PM Flux Ref) parameters.
bA.14 Noload Curr,
bA.21 RsbA.24 Tr
Displays motor parameters measured by auto tuning. For parameters that are not
included in the auto tuning measurement list, the default setting will be
displayed.
Perform auto tuning ONLY after the motor has completely stopped running.
Before you run auto tuning, check the motor pole number, rated slip, rated current, rated volage
and efficiency on the motor ’s rating plate and enter the data. The default parameter setting is used
for values that are not entered.
